Common Causes of a Refrigerator Bulb Not Working

Before jumping into solutions, it’s important to understand what might cause your refrigerator bulb to fail. Here are the most common culprits:

1. Burned-Out Bulb

The most typical reason for a refrigerator bulb to stop working is that it has simply burned out. Just like any other light bulb, refrigerator bulbs have a limited lifespan.

2. Faulty Socket

If the bulb is not the problem, the socket might be. Over time, the bulb socket can become loose or corroded, preventing a proper connection.

3. Defective Door Switch

Many refrigerators use a door switch that turns the light on when the door opens and off when it closes. If this switch fails, the bulb will not function despite being in working order.

4. Power Issues

Power surges or outages can cause electrical components in the refrigerator to fail, potentially affecting the light bulb’s function.

Troubleshooting Steps for a Non-Working Refrigerator Bulb

If you find yourself dealing with a non-functioning refrigerator bulb, don’t panic! Follow these detailed steps to identify and ideally solve the problem:

Step 1: Check the Bulb

Start with the simplest solution: the bulb itself:

  • Ensure the refrigerator is unplugged before attempting any repairs.
  • Remove the bulb and inspect it for any signs of damage, such as a broken filament or darkened glass.

If the bulb appears damaged or burned out, replace it with a new one. Be sure to purchase a replacement bulb that matches the wattage recommended in your refrigerator’s user manual.

Step 2: Inspect the Socket

Once the bulb is out, take a closer look at the socket:

Signs of Damage

  • Corrosion: Rust or corrosion may indicate a poor connection.
  • Loose Fit: Check if the bulb fits snugly into the socket. A loose fit can prevent the bulb from lighting up.

If the socket appears damaged, it may need to be replaced, requiring some electrical work.

Step 3: Test the Door Switch

If the bulb and socket both look fine, it’s time to check the door switch:

  1. Locate the door switch, which is usually found near the edge of the door frame.
  2. Press the switch while the door is closed. If the light doesn’t come on, the switch may be defective.
  3. Use a multimeter to test the continuity of the switch.

If the switch is faulty, replacing it should restore power to the light.

Step 4: Check for Power Issues

If all else fails, there may be an issue with the power supply:

  • Inspect the Outlets: Ensure that the refrigerator is properly plugged in and that the outlet is receiving power.
  • Check Circuit Breakers: If the refrigerator has its own breaker, check to see if it has tripped. If so, reset it.

If power issues persist, consult a professional electrician.

Replacing the Refrigerator Bulb

If you’ve determined that the bulb is indeed burned out, replacing it is relatively straightforward. Here’s a step-by-step guide to safely replace your refrigerator bulb.

Gather the Necessary Tools

Before you begin, make sure you have the following items:

  • A replacement refrigerator bulb
  • A soft cloth or gloves (to prevent smudges on the new bulb)

Follow These Steps to Replace the Bulb

  1. Unplug the Refrigerator: Safety first! Ensure that the refrigerator is unplugged before proceeding.
  2. Remove the Bulb Cover (if applicable): Some refrigerators have a plastic cover over the bulb. This may need to be unscrewed or popped off.
  3. Unscrew the Old Bulb: Gently twist the bulb counterclockwise until it comes loose from the socket.
  4. Insert the New Bulb: Carefully screw the new bulb into the socket, turning it clockwise until it is secure.
  5. Replace the Bulb Cover (if necessary): If you removed a cover, reattach it securely.
  6. Plug the Refrigerator Back In: Once everything is in place, plug the refrigerator back into the outlet.
  7. Test the New Bulb: Open the refrigerator door to see if the light now works.

How can I check if the bulb is burnt out?

To check if the bulb is burnt out, first, ensure the refrigerator is unplugged for safety. Carefully remove the bulb from the socket and visually inspect it. If the filament inside the bulb is broken or discolored, it is likely burnt out and will need to be replaced. Alternatively, if you have a multimeter, you can use it to test the bulb for continuity; a lack of continuity confirms that the bulb has failed.

If the bulb appears to be intact, it’s possible that the problem lies with the socket or the power supply. Before proceeding, make sure to clean any debris from the socket. If everything looks fine and the bulb isn’t illuminating when reinserted, it may be time to investigate deeper into electrical issues or consider replacing the bulb with a new one to rule it out.

Is it safe to use a regular light bulb in my refrigerator?

Using regular light bulbs in a refrigerator is not advisable, as these bulbs are not designed to withstand low temperatures and high humidity levels typical in refrigerators. Instead, you should opt for appliance-specific bulbs, typically labeled as “appliance bulbs,” which are built to endure such conditions. These bulbs often have a higher durability and are designed to operate efficiently in cold environments.

If you do use a regular bulb, it could potentially burn out faster or even create safety hazards like overheating or breaking. For the best results, purchasing a bulb specifically labeled for use in refrigerators or freezers is recommended to ensure safety and longevity.

Can I fix the socket if it’s damaged?

Yes, you can fix a damaged bulb socket, but it often requires some technical skill and safety precautions. Begin by unplugging the refrigerator to eliminate any risk of electric shock during repairs. Once unplugged, you may need to remove the light cover and the bulb to access the socket. Inspect the socket for visible signs of damage, such as burning or corrosion. If damage is evident, it may require replacement.

If the socket is simply loose or has connectivity issues, you might be able to fix it by tightening screws or cleaning corrosion with contact cleaner. However, if you’re unsure about how to safely replace or repair the socket, or if the damage seems extensive, it’s best to seek professional help to ensure the repair is done correctly and safely.
